What's the difference between health and hygiene?

Health


Definition:

  • (n.) The state of being hale, sound, or whole, in body, mind, or soul; especially, the state of being free from physical disease or pain.
  • (n.) A wish of health and happiness, as in pledging a person in a toast.

Hygiene


Definition:

  • (n.) That department of sanitary science which treats of the preservation of health, esp. of households and communities; a system of principles or rules designated for the promotion of health.
